    Archie's Girls Betty and Veronica (1951) 47

    Cover p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ick. The Peacemaker, script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ty and Veronica are spotted having a heated argument; Archie assumes they're fighting over him and doesn't mind telling anyone who will listen. Biography of Roger Smith, one of the co-stars of the TV show "77 Sunset Strip." Headline Hunters, script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ty has a phony newspaper printed, with a phony story about a beach-side beauty contest, to con Archie and Reggie into taking her and Veronica to the beach. Fairway Or Fowl, script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ty overhears Archie and Reggie talking about their golf games and thinks they've taken up hunting again. Trail Blazers, script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ty and Archie plan to go to the dance in matching loud blazers. Immediately Veronica starts plotting on how to sabotage the plan. 36 pgs. $0.10. Cover price $0.12.

    Betty and Veronica (1987 1st Series Archie) 47

    Written by Frank Doyle, George Gladir, George Gladir, . Art by Dan DeCarlo, Alison Flood, Samm Schwartz, Cover by Dan DeCarlo and Alison Flood. When Betty shows up at school in army fatigues to honor a relative fighting in Operation: Desert Storm, Veronica just has to up the ante by coming in the next day in full antebellum regalia to honor her ancestors. Veronica decides to hold a "Come As You Aren't" party. Betty is given the task of improving Veronica's reaction time so she can improve her play for the basketball team. Inspired by police mug books, Veronica gets a camera and starts collecting samples of cute boys for her own "mug book." Veronica's Halloween Pinup by Dan DeCarlo and Alison Flood. Editor Gorelick lists the winners of the Archie 50th Anniversary Card And Poster Contest. Be A Heatbuster environmental public service announcement with the Archie gang, art by C. Allon and Alison Flood. 36 pages, full color. $1.00. Cover price $1.00.

    Betty and Me (1966 Archie) 47

    Cover pencils by Dan DeCarlo. "Grin and Bear It," script by Dick Malmgren, pencils by Stan Goldberg, inks by Jon D'Agostino; To reward Betty for helping him with his homework, Archie buys her a large teddy bear. "Prime Rhyme Time," script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Stan Goldberg, inks by Jon D'Agostino; Betty's rival in a poetry contest steals her entry and tries to enter it under her own name. "A Helping Hand," art by Stan Goldberg; Betty has Archie over to her house, but her father keeps interrupting their time together to ask Archie to help move furniture. "Getting a Head" one-page Li'l Jinx story by Joe Edwards. "Pedal Patter," script by George Gladir,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ty and Archie go cycling, but Betty has a hard time keeping Archie's eyes off of other girls. "Fob Job," script by George Gladir,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Jon D'Agostino; Betty gets a job with a local record producer and is suddenly supremely popular with the local male musicians, a situation Veronica intends to remedy. "Rewards," script by Frank Doyle, pencils by Dan DeCarlo, inks by Rudy Lapick; Betty saves Archie from injury; He insists on rewarding her, but it isn't the reward she was hoping for. 52 pgs. Cover price $0.25.

    Betty and Veronica Spectacular (1992 Archie) 47

    By Dan Parent and Mike Pellowski. "Look Who's Not Talking!": Veronica gets her tonsils out and that means she can't talk for awhile. That's bad timing - she's about to debate Reggie in English class! When she decides to write everything out on a pad, however, she proves the pen is mightier than the boor! "Prize Fooled": Veronica learns her talent really is shopping when she becomes a winning contestant on the game show, "Guess The Price!" "And The Winner Is": Move over, Carson - Brigitte, Betty, and Veronica have just won a co-hosting spot on NTV's request video show! FC, 32pg. Cover price $1.99.

    Betty (1992 Archie) 47

    Written by Kathleen Webb. Art by Stan Goldberg, Mike Esposito, Mike Worley, and Rudy Lapick. Cover by Stan Goldberg and Mike Esposito. Betty is eagerly awaiting to see if Archie remembers the anniversary of their first kiss. As a good deed, Betty shovels the walks of all the elderly women in the neighborhood. Betty rescues a 200 pound mastiff from a burning house and the huge canine follows her around everywhere, with comic results. Ad for Cheryl Blossom Comics, art by Dan DeCarlo. Ad for a Sabrina T-shirt. Editor Gorelick promotes the new Cheryl Blossom series, Jughead #91, and the Sabrina TV show. Ad for Archie Annual Digest #68. 36 pages, full color. $1.50. Cover price $1.50.
